The defending champion Los Angeles Dodgers will visit the Toronto Blue Jays for Game 1 of the World Series at the Rogers Centre on Friday, October 24.

My top MLB picks and Dodgers vs. Blue Jays predictions expect Los Angeles starter Blake Snell to play a leading role in a convincing victory for The Boys in Blue in the series opener.

Our best Dodgers vs Blue Jays SGP for Game 1

I have full confidence in Los Angeles Dodgers starter Blake Snell turning in a gem in Game 1. He posted an elite 2.35 ERA, 1.26 WHIP and 3.09 xFIP during the regular season with even better 0.86, 0.52 and 1.77 marks across a trio of playoff starts, after all.

Additionally, Snell has held Toronto Blue Jays stars Vladimir Guerrero Jr. to a pedestrian .630 OPS, and George Springer to a .655 mark, and they’re the only two Jay Birds who have faced him double-digit times.

In the opposite dugout, the Dodgers were third in wOBA and fourth in ISO against right-handed pitchers during the regular season.

Obviously, while the Game 1 starter for the Blue Jays hasn’t been announced, I’m giving the pitching edge to Los Angeles in the series opener regardless of who toes the rubber for Toronto.

Turning to the additional legs of this same-game parlay, Dodgers superstars Shohei Ohtani and Mookie Betts have both had solid postseasons with respective .375 and .353 wOBAs, with Ohtani recording six extra-base hits, and Betts checking in with five.

I also value Betts having 84 games of postseason experience, while Ohtani is up to 26 and a climbing .848 OPS across 124 plate appearances.
